ug编程怎么定零位

时间:2025-03-03 23:12:08 明星趣事

在UG编程中,确定零位(即坐标系原点)的方法如下:

分析产品结构

根据加工图纸和技术要求分析产品结构,确定加工顺序和刀具的安装位置。

精确定位

参照产品图纸确定起始点。

使用不同的定位方法,例如:

靠索定位:适用于有明显分界线的部位。

数控系统原点:将原点设置在产品的边缘,进行偏移调整。

测量仪表定位:使用四轴测量仪等传感器精确定位。

三坐标测量机:将工件放置在三坐标测量机上,进行测量以获得精确位置数据。

光学坐标测量机:定位工件和刀具之间的位置关系。

激光坐标测量仪:快速准确地定位复杂形状的工件表面。

对接定位:人工拧紧螺母,将工具和工件定位在特定位置。

设置C轴起始角度 (针对五轴编程):

确定C轴的零点位置。

使用G代码或M代码设置起始角度,例如G92指令设置当前位置为零点,或G53指令设置绝对坐标系为零点。

定义方位和点构造器(针对螺旋线等复杂形状):

定义方位,确定轴线方向(默认为Z轴)。

使用点构造器选择螺旋线起点。

选择坐标零点

坐标零点通常是指机床坐标系中的原点,也称为工件坐标系的原点或者零点。

选择坐标零点时,考虑以下因素:

工件的几何形状和加工要求。

机床的结构和工作台的移动范围。

加工过程中的工件位置变化。

回零点

回零点是机床在加工过程中,将刀具或工件移动到一个特定位置,称为回零点。

回零点的选择取决于具体的加工需求和机床的结构。

通过以上步骤,可以确保在UG编程中准确设置起始点和坐标零点,从而提高加工过程的精度和准确性。建议根据具体的加工需求和机床的结构,选择合适的定位方法和坐标零点。